Schwarzenegger Undergoes Surgery for Broken Leg

Actor and governor of California Arnold Schwarzenegger has undergone surgery for his broken leg. Schwarzenegger broke his right femur while skiing in Sun Valley// in Idaho Dec 23. US Needs to Show Leadership in Cutting Emissions: Schwarzenegger

The US must begin to cut emissions of greenhouse gases before it can expect developing nations such as China and India to do so, US California Governor Arnold Schwarzenegger said. ......While a world framework on cutting emissions should involve both India and China, the US needs to take the lead in fighting climate change, Schwarzenegger said today in a press conference in London with UK Prim...
